Responsibilities Care for residents and assist in updating each resident's service plan Assist with activities of daily living such as bathing, dressing, and eating Assist with the Life Enrichment Program and encourage residents to participate in activities Create and uphold an atmosphere of warmth, patience, enthusiasm, and foster a calm and cheerful environment Document and communicate any changes pertaining to residents and complete all reports in a timely matter Assist in providing a safe environment for residents Respond to resident calls and emergencies promptly and provide first aid assistance and specialized caregiving as needed Maintain confidentiality of all resident care information in accordance with HIPAA guidelines Qualifications Have knowledge and experience caring for and interacting with elders Possess a passion for caregiving and a desire to help others Must be able to read, write and speak English fluently. Must have an active CPR/BLS Certification. Food Handlers Certification.
